Writes Kim Roney of http://www.ashevillefm.org:
Did you miss The War on Drugs at the Grey Eagle last week? The Dylan-esque, spaced-out, Petty-driven sounds of the new album, Slave Ambient, were recorded in part at Asheville's own Echo Mountain Recording Studio, and the album is charting like crazy (because it rules!). I have a biased opinion, of course, because I lent keys to several tracks on the effort, but the sentiment has become increasingly common. The folks at Harvest Records bring the Philly-based quartet to the mountains as often as possible, so be sure to catch The War On Drugs next time around.
